Overview

The Microsoft Content team powers AI-driven experiences for more than 1B users across Copilot, Bing, Edge, Windows, and Xbox. We are seeking a Principal Applied Scientist to define and develop the next generation of intelligent, large-scale content platforms.

In this role you will be responsible for modeling, experimentation, product impact, and technical leadership. The ideal candidate will have deep expertise in large language models, information retrieval, ranking, grounding, search systems, and agentic AI. They will work on improving how AI systems retrieve information, reason over context, maintain multi-turn conversations, use tools, rank candidate responses or actions, and produce reliable outputs grounded in trusted data. A hands-on experience tuning and improving models at scale, including techniques such as supervised fine-tuning, preference optimization, model distillation, data curation, evaluation design, and large-scale experimentation will be needed. The individual will be expected to lead complex scientific workstreams, influence product direction, and partner closely with engineering, research, and product teams.

Responsibilities
  • Lead applied science for grounding, search, retrieval, and ranking systems that power Microsoft AI and agent experiences across large-scale content surfaces.
  • Develop and improve ranking and reranking models for search results, retrieved passages, source selection, answer candidates, tool choices, and agent actions.
  • Build grounding systems that help AI agents generate reliable, source-backed answers using trusted documents, web content, enterprise data, tool outputs, and user context.
  • Improve end-to-end search and retrieval quality, including query understanding, semantic and hybrid retrieval, freshness, relevance, source quality, personalization, and latency-aware ranking.
  • Advance multi-turn agent experiences by improving context understanding, tool use, task completion, clarification behavior, planning, and recovery from errors.
  • Tune and optimize models for grounded and agentic behavior using methods such as supervised fine-tuning, preference optimization, reward modeling, distillation, synthetic data generation, and scalable experimentation.
  • Define and own evaluation methods and success metrics for ranking quality, retrieval quality, groundedness, factuality, citation correctness, hallucination reduction, task success, user satisfaction, latency, and cost.
  • Partner with engineering, product, research, and design teams to ship science improvements into production, influence architecture, mentor scientists and engineers, and drive high-impact initiatives from ambiguity to measurable product impact.

Applied Sciences IC5 - The typical base pay range for this role across the U.S. is USD $142,800 - $274,800 per year. There is a different range applicable to specific work locations, within the San Francisco Bay area and New York City metropolitan area, and the base pay range for this role in those locations is USD $188,000 - $304,200 per year.
